Sweet Lucy is a bourbon based liqueur infused with apricot and orange with it's own special story. Here is the word from Prichard's....
Prichard’s Sweet Lucy Bourbon Liqueur: Sweet Lucy’s legacy has been flowing up and down the Mississippi flyway for years. This bourbon based formula is blended with apricot / orange and it has warmed the body and soul of outdoors men for years.
We’re not sure how long the name Sweet Lucy has been around but it was probably born in the duck blind. Many a duck hunter knows what a Sweet Lucy is. As the ducks fly over and one or two are knocked down, sending the retriever is sometimes followed by reaching in the pocket and withdrawing a concoction necessary to fight the chill of a cold winter morning and taking a sip. Body and soul now enjoying a warm feeling, a clap of the hands and a shout, “Sweet Lucy!!” is not an uncommon reaction.
